Transaction 7485606b50c6563d454db677bf1428a567d9977d8e4c02a02b08f007909ab688
1 Input
1 Output
-
7485606b50c6563d454db677bf1428a567d9977d8e4c02a02b08f007909ab688:0
- value
- 34218
- script pubkey
- OP_0 OP_PUSHBYTES_20 f620df50fc354cbe592d020ec848eab1074eb748
- address
- bc1q7csd758ux4xtukfdqg8vsj82kyr5ad6ggalk3y